Yes it is real, and over the 80 years it's been made of different stuff.

Today it is mostly organic, taken from plants that produce a irritant effect. Today it tends to be safe and mildly effective, though if you bump into a person with a specific allergy or sensitivity you can often get far more than bargained for.

in the now lost past the stuff was made up of all sorts of things chemical and otherwise which could be quite damaging. Fiberglass was one of these older items used, and being basically tiny shards of glass is not a real winner for play time, and if my memory serves the government stepped on its use in the early 80's for safety concerns. Rightly so.

Basically modern powders work on the 'cause a mild allergic reaction' model of things with biological materials being the active ingredient, and thus your milage my very greatly with any individual they are used upon, as people have different sensitivities to different things, and you can't really know until tried.
